Linear programming solution to get some insight into solving lps consider the two mines problem that we had before the lp formulation of the problem was. The graphical method graphic solving is an excellent alternative for the representation and solving of linear programming models that have two decision variables. How to solve a linear programming problem using the. Lp is a mathematical technique for the analysis of optimum decisions subject to certain constraints in the form of linear inequalities. This can occur if the region determined by the constraints is unbounded. Sensitivity analysis and interpretation of solution introduction to sensitivity analysis. Yakowitz usdaagriculturalresearch service southwest watershed research center 2000 e. The company is interested in maximizing their profit, but only has a certain number of hours to operate and has a limited amount of material to produce each type of ceiling fan. For linear programming problems involving two variables, the graphical solution method introduced in section 9.
We have already understood the mathematical formulation of an lp problem in a previous section. Linear programming problems with bounded see below, nonempty feasible regions always have optimal solutions. A calculator company produces a scientific calculator and a graphing calculator. We will now discuss how to find solutions to a linear programming problem. Graphical method of linear programming accountingsimplified. Solving linear programming problems the graphical method 1. A brief overview of the various neural network based approaches which have been proposed over the past is presented in the next section.
Linear programming is a special case of mathematical programming used to achieve the best outcome in a mathematical model whose requirements are represented by linear relationships. Thus the corner point method for solving linear programming problem. In the problems involving linear programming, we know that we have more than one simultaneous linear equation, based on the conditions given and then we try to find the range of solutions based on the given conditions. The following are the basic steps in formulation of lpp. In this lesson we learn how to solve a linear programming problem using the graphical method with an example. Srinivasan, department of management studies, iit madras.
In this paper, a hardware solution to the linear programming problem is presented. Indr 262 optimization models and mathematical programming linear programming models common terminology for linear programming. Maximization for linear programming problems involving two variables, the graphical solution method introduced in section 9. In this rst chapter, we describe some linear programming formulations for some classical problems. Let a be the number of acres of apples planted and b the number of acres of bananas planted. In the previous section we have seen the problems in which the number of relations are not equal to the number of variables and many of the relations are in the form of inequation i.
Linear programming an overview sciencedirect topics. Instructors solutions manual for linear and nonlinear. A geometric approach in addition to constraints, linear programming problems usually involve some quantity to maximize or minimize such as pro ts or costs. Non linear programming we often encounter problems that cannot be solved by lp algorithms, in which the objective function or constraints are in non linear forms. Problems with multiple solutions and problems with no solutions a linear programming problem will have infinitely many solutions if and only if the last row to the left of the vertical line of the final simplex tableau has a zero in a column that is not a unit column. Linear programming is a special case of mathematical programming also known as mathematical optimization. Given a linear objective function linear programming problem, the optimal. A linear programming problem with a bounded set always has an optimal solution. We also show that linear programs can be expressed in a variety of equivalent ways. The objective of a linear programming problem will be to maximize or to minimize some. According to loomba, linear programming is only one aspect of what has been called a system approach to management where in all programmes are designed and evaluated in the terms of their ultimate affects in the realisation of business objectives. Optimization problems play an important role in many business applications. To plant apples trees requires 20 labor hours per acre. Substitute each vertex into the objective function to determine which vertex.
A linear programming problem will have no solution if the simplex. To satisfy a shipping contract, a total of at least 200 calculators much be. If a solution exists to a bounded linear programming problem, then it occurs at one of the corner points. However, there are constraints like the budget, number of workers, production capacity, space, etc. For this purpose there are computational tools that assist in applying the graphical model, like tora, iortutorial and geogebra.
Or when you have a project delivery you make strategies to make your team work efficiently for ontime delivery. In the business world, people would like to maximize profits and minimize loss. True graphical solution to a linear programming problem. To satisfy a shipping contract, a total of at least 200. Linear programming problems consist of a linear cost function consisting of a certain number of variables which is to be minimized or maximized subject to a certain number of constraints. You are using linear programming when you are driving from home to work and want to take the shortest route. Share your knowledge share your word file share your pdf file share your ppt file. Empirically, some algorithms are used to nd the optimal solution, for. Linear programming, solution of linear programming problems.
This procedure, called the simplex method, proceeds by moving from one feasible solution to another, at each step improving the value of the objective function. This method of solving linear programming problem is referred as corner point method. Because of limitations on production capacity, no more than 200 scientific and 170 graphing calculators can be made daily. Applications of linear programming are everywhere around you. A bounded set is a set that has a boundary around the feasible set. Since the fastest and most powerful solution methods are those for linear. Kindle file format linear programming problems with solutions. Basic linear programming concepts linear programming is a mathematical technique for finding optimal solutions to problems that can be expressed using linear equations and inequalities. In this problem the objective is the ratio of two linear terms. Linear programming calculator is a free online tool that displays the best optimal solution for the given constraints. Tutorial problems linear programming fall 2019 1 a solve the following linear programming problem using graphical.
Graphical method of linear programming is used to solve problems by finding the highest or lowest point of intersection between the objective function line and the feasible region on a graph. A small business enterprise makes dresses and trousers. To make a dress requires 2 1 hour of cutting and 20 minutes of stitching. Kostoglou 4 problem 2 the management of an industry, in which some machines are under employed, considers the case to produce the products 1, 2 and 3 during the idle time of the. Then solve the lp using maple provided it is feasible and bounded. Section 2 looks at graphical representations of twodimensional models, considers some theoretical implications and examines the graphical solution of such models. Several word problems and applications related to linear programming are presented along with their solutions and detailed explanations. The solution of the linear program must be a point x1,x2. Pdf linear programming graphical method researchgate. Solving linear programming sallan lordan fernandez 10. The lindo input file for the lumber mill problem looks like this. Graphical methods provide visualization of how a solution for. We will first discuss the steps of the algorithm step 1.
Furthermore, if the objective function is optimized at two adjacent vertices of, then it. Linear programming, or lp, is a method of allocating resources in an optimal way. For each problem a posible solution through linear programming is introduced, together with the code to solve it with a computer and its numerical solution. On linear programming, integer programming and cutting planes. Problems with unbounded feasible regions22 chapter 3. In this chapter, we shall study some linear programming problems and their solutions.
Robust solutions of linear programming problems contaminated. Linear programming lp, also called linear optimization is a method to achieve the best outcome such as maximum profit or lowest cost in a mathematical model whose requirements are represented by linear relationships. Two or more products are usually produced using limited resources. Mps stands for mathematical programming system and is a standard data format initially from ibm. Burtonville burns 3000 tons of trash per day in three elderly incinerators. Pdf a linear programming problem lp deals with determining optimal allocations of limited resources to meet the given objectives.
Graphical method for linear programming problems videos. In each case, linprog returns a negative exitflag, indicating to indicate failure. Operation research in hindi lp graphical method multiplealternative optimal solutions this video shows how to solve the following linear programming problem involving multiplealternative solutions using graphical. Matrices, linear algebra and linear programming27 1. Lec19 network models lecture series on advanced operations research by prof. Methods of solving inequalities with two variables, system of linear inequalities with two variables along with linear programming and optimization are used to solve word and application problems where. Introduction, simple models, graphic solution lecture. Solving linear programs 2 in this chapter, we present a systematic procedure for solving linear programs. Linear programming problems are of much interest because of their wide applicability in industry, commerce, management science etc. Regrettably math ematical and statistical content in pdf files is unlikely to be accessible.
Some worked examples and exercises for grades 11 and 12 learners. Longterm projections indicate an expected demand of at least 100 scientific and 80 graphing calculators each day. Special cases of linear programming problems part 3. Graphical solution of twovariable linear programming problems. Linear programming, the simplex algorithm, and exact solutions 1. Pdf a graphical approach for solving three variable. A farmer is going to plant apples and bananas this year. A workshop has three 3 types of machines a, b and c. The construction of objective function as well as the constraints is known as formulation of lpp.
Solving linear programming problems using the graphical method. In this chapter, we will be concerned only with the graphical method. Also learn about the methods to find optimal solution of linear programming problem lpp. Examplesoflinear programmingproblems formulate each of the following problems as a linear programming problem by writing down the objective function and the constraints. The increase in the speed of computers has enabled the solution of far larger problems, taking some of the guesswork out of the allocation of assets. Solving linear programming problems using the graphical.
We can understand and answer these questions through graphical analysis. You know the relationship between the geometric properties boundary and the. To make a trousers requires 15 minutes of cutting and 2 1 hour of stitching. The quantity to be maximized or minimized translates to some linear combinations of the variables called an objective function. Linear programming problems with solutions linear programming problems with solutions selected poems anne sexton, guided reading 5 1, canon camera user guides, 2005 ford five hundred owners manual, new kids on the block five brothers and a million sisters nikki van noy, accuplacer reading comprehension study guide, pixel ppe paper 1 jan. Linear programming graphical solution with diagram. Some linear programming problems have no optimal solution. Linear programming calculator free online calculator. Several conditions might cause linprog to exit with an infeasibility message. However, for problems involving more than two variables or problems involving a large number of constraints, it is better to use solution methods that are adaptable to computers. The constraints may be in the form of inequalities, variables may not have a nonnegativity constraint, or the problem may want to maximize z. We see graphically how linear programming optimizes a linear objective function in which the variables must satisfy a set of simultaneous linear equations. You use linear programming at personal and professional fronts. In this article we will discuss about linear programming lp.
A graphical method for solving linear programming problems is outlined below. Using the simplex method to solve linear programming maximization problems j. All three have antipollution devices that are less than. In section 2 we look at graphical representations of two. This lesson linear programming problems and solutions 1 was created by by theo10319. Byjus online linear programming calculator tool makes the calculations faster, and it displays the best optimal solution for the given objective functions with the system of linear constraints in a fraction of seconds. A steamandpower system was formulated, using a linear model containing binary integral 01 variables to determine the optimal operation when there is a discontinuity in the operation of a unit. This process can be broken down into 7 simple steps explained below. The graphical procedure can be used only when there are two decision variables such as number of walkmans to produce, x 1, and number of watchtvs to produce, x 2. Linear programming is the study of linear optimization problems that involve linear constraints. If a feasible region is unbounded, then a maximum value for the objective function does not exist. Networks shortest path shortest path using a tree diagram, then dijkstras algorithm, then guess and check. In linear programming, if there are three constraints, each representing a resource that can be used up, the optimal solution must use up all of each of the three resources.
Examples for graphical solutions to linear programming. Optimization in operations research solution manual. Below are chegg supported textbooks by robert j vanderbei. A linear programming solution to the faculty assignment problem. Example 4 an unbounded region find the maximum value of objective function where x. In this video we cover a special case that can happen as we solving a linear programming problem which is called alternative solution. Page michigan polar products makes downhill and crosscountry skis. Find the feasible region of the linear programming problem and determine its corner points vertices either by inspection or by solving the two equations of the lines intersecting at that point. The first stage of the algorithm might involve some preprocessing of the constraints see interiorpointlegacy linear programming. Graphical solution of linear programming problems graphical method linear programming problems in two variables have relatively simple geometric interpretations. If an lp problem has optimal solutions, then at least one of these solutions occurs at a corner point of the feasible region. Figures on the costs and daily availability of the oils are given in table 1 below.
In this article, we will try finding the solutions of linear programming problems using graphical method. Linear programming problem formulation of linear programming problem. Finding the graphical solution to the linear programming model graphical method of solving linear programming problems introduction dear students, during the preceding lectures, we have learnt how to formulate a given problem as a linear programming model. False graphical solution to a linear programming problem, moderate aacsb. Tucson, az 85719 usa stochastic linear programming problems arelinear programming problems inwhich one or more data elements are random variables. Many problems in real life are concerned with obtaining the best result within given constraints. Note that this is the most crucial step as all the subsequent steps depend on our analysis here. Solution of linear programming problems using a neural. From the graphical view of points, we take following examples of linear programming problems of two variables and their analysis can be seen on a twodimensional graph. In this article we will discuss about the formulation of linear programming problem lpp. The objective and constraints in linear programming problems must be expressed in terms. Linear programming, graphically weve seen examples of problems that lead to linear constraints on some unknown quantities. Examples for graphical solutions to linear programming problems 1. Non graphical method of solving linear programming.
False graphical solution to a linear programming problem, moderate. A subset of the plane is bounded if it can be entirely enclosed in a box. If the quantity to be maximizedminimized can be written. A pair of downhill skis requires 2 manhours for cutting, 1 manhour.
Pdf a linear programming solution to the faculty assignment. The graphical solution is simple when the problem can be presented on two dimensional diagrams, as in our simple example. Formulating linear programming problems one of the most common linear programming applications is the productmix problem. Linear programming problem complete the blending problem from the inclass part included below an oil company makes two blends of fuel by mixing three oils.
A linear programming problem with an unbounded set may or may not have an optimal solution, but if there is an optimal solution, it occurs at a corner point. Linear programming is the name of a branch of applied mathematics that deals with solving optimization problems of a particular form. Linear programming provides various methods of solving such problems. It is one of the most widely used operations research or. The linear programming tricks in this chapter are not discussed in any partic. Proof required for an alternate method in solving a linear programming problem. The objective and constraints in linear programming problems must be expressed in terms of linear equations or inequalities. In this unit, we present the basic concepts of linear programming problems, their formulation and methods of solution. Linear programming graphical solution with diagram article shared by trisha. Linear programming applications of linear programming. Linear programming deals with this type of problems using inequalities and graphical solution method.
Substitute each vertex into the objective function to determine which vertex optimizes the objective function. Download file pdf optimization in operations research solution manual in this video, ill talk about how to. In these lessons, we will learn about linear programming and how to use linear programming to solve word problems. Examples for graphical solutions to linear programming problems. One aspect of linear programming which is often forgotten is the fact that it is also a useful proof technique. Graphical solution of linear programming problem in matlab. Gaussjordan elimination and solution to linear equations33 5. The above stated optimisation problem is an example of linear programming problem. Graphical solution to a linear programming problem the easiest way to solve a small lp problem such as that of the shader electronics company is the graphical solution approach. We begin by translating this problem into linear programming problem. Algebraically, the optimal conditions are solved by kkt conditions see chapter 12, mccarl and spreen book. All serious lp packages will read an mps file and mps files are now a common way of transferring lp problems between different people and different software packages. Section 1 deals with the formulation of linear programming models, describing how mathematical models of suitable realworld problems can be constructed.
1612 510 403 1180 1382 1320 163 374 1550 1217 856 790 608 476 358 419 1403 1225 167 704 1098 265 670 1483 168 1418 1486 434 1399 1519 1212 182 635 14 794 382 775 771 1388 615 1315 963 712 735 714 247